About this software

NinjaOne is a cloud-based remote monitoring and management (RMM) platform for managing Windows, macOS, and Linux endpoints. It combines monitoring, patch management, remote control, automation, asset inventory, and integrations to streamline IT operations. The platform is delivered as SaaS and uses a lightweight agent for endpoint visibility and control. Typical users include internal IT teams and managed service providers responsible for many distributed devices.

Benefits

  • Remote management: Manage devices remotely with built-in remote control and command tools
  • Patch management: Automate Windows and third-party patching across endpoints
  • Automation and scripting: Schedule scripts and automate routine IT tasks across devices
  • Asset inventory: Collect hardware and software inventory for visibility and reporting
  • Integrations and APIs: Connect with ticketing, antivirus, and other IT systems via APIs
